WWE cd- Rage/Age Against The Machine track and the Orton are the best- agreed- but some of the other's ain't bad.,
This review is from: Wwe: The Music 9 (Audio CD)
Not bad all in all. I picked this up after hearing the Jack Swagger intro on tv's ECW/WWE match, thinking it was a new tune by Rage Against The Machine. Close. Turns out its an original song from the Rage tribute band/act from Boston, MA called Age Against The Machine and WWE's Jim Johnston. That tune alone makes the cd worth it for those Rage fans out there who've been waiting years for something that may never come from the actual band themselves. Turns out, I saw this very Rage tribute live in Montreal last year- and man, they were nuts!!!! I've seen a few Rage tribute bands now, and these guys are by far the best of them. The smackdown "if you rock like me" tune on here is great too- good ole southern rawk in the vein of Nickelback- but much harder. Good stuff all around for any wrestling fan/but the "Get on Your Knees" track's by far the best!
